Abstract

A programmable logic device comprising a core circuit, a first circuit, a second circuit, and a third circuit. The core circuit may be configured to (i) operate at a first supply voltage, (ii) receive one or more internal input signals, and (iii) generate one or more internal output signals. The first circuit may be configured to generate said first supply voltage in response to a second supply voltage. The second circuit may be configured to (i) operate at a third supply voltage and (ii) generate said one or more internal input signals in response to one or more external input signals. The third circuit may be configured to (i) operate at said third supply voltage and (ii) generate one or more external output signals in response to said one or more internal output signals.
